My son just recently started to collect coins and has been shopping around on ebay. He said he got a great deal on a 1921 Russian Ruble and showed me what he just purchased and after a closer look it looked like it could be fake. I am by no means an expert in spotting counterfeits and wanted a second opinion. So my question is: Is this real? And how can you tell so I know for the future.

The design looks "mushy"-it lacks the detail one would expect. The colour looks wrong, too, but that is a smaller issue.

Compare this to a real one (see an example on NGC World Coin price guide), and you will see that the fake one looks very poorly made.

A genuine 1921 rouble lists for $140 in XF40 according to reputable grading service NGC so the price alone is a tip-off that there's a problem.
This should be a teachable moment for your son and he should return the coin for a refund if possible.

Pictures nowhere good enough to make any reasonable assessment if fake or authentic.

Impossible to confirm the weight inside the slab.
Need to break it to confirm weight.
That is why fake slabs are good at hiding fake coins.
